English: I visited this Harappan site on 25 June 2018 which is situated at Rakhigarhi village of district Hisar, Haryana state of India. The digging process started from 1980 but due to villagers oppose many times work stopped and now has to begin agian. Recently the skeleton found there proved that Harappan civilization is oldest civilization and an independent civilization, having their distinct culture and knowledge of farming and well developed town architecture.
The whole village of Rakhigarhi is situated over this site which is now shifted and an archeological institution is being built near the site where all the valuable things will be kept there and student and security will also live permanently. These people were living ever at the ghaggar-hakra river course. |
